Renting in Cape Canaveral offers distinct advantages. Positioned near major coastal highways like US-1 and Interstate 95, the city serves as a strategic launchpad. Instead of circling for blocks or relying on imperfect transit, drivers reach style and nature hotspots—Merritt Island’s wildlife refuges, Cocoa Beach’s sun-drenched shoreline, or Kennedy Space Center’s historic sites—within 15–30 minutes, even from central locations. Real-time navigation apps reduce delays, while flexible daily rentals fit mixed itineraries—whether you want beach mornings, midday tours, or sunset returns—all without schedule fatigue.

Common Confusions About Renting in Cape Canaveral and Moving Through Florida
Many travelers wonder if rentals are available year-round or if costs are prohibitive. While prices fluctuate—peaking during winter tourist seasons or peak space center events—reservations are widely accessible with fair daily rates. Language around insurance options and driving requirements is key: most rentals include basic liability, but comprehensive plans protect against unexpected wear. Some assume car sizes are limited, yet smaller compact models navigate narrow coastal roads well, and GPS navigators often highlight shortcuts for smooth travel. Understanding these nuances helps users plan efficiently and avoid avoidable delays.
